What does a typical day look like for someone working in an Aternity application performance monitoring role?

A typical day in an Aternity application performance monitoring role involves proactively tracking the health and performance of end-user devices and applications using the Aternity platform. You'll analyze data trends, respond to real-time alerts, investigate incidents, and collaborate with network, support, and engineering teams to resolve performance issues. Daily responsibilities often include generating reports, providing actionable insights to stakeholders, and contributing to process improvements. This role requires strong analytical skills and the ability to quickly communicate findings with both technical and non-technical teams, making it both challenging and rewarding for those passionate about IT operations and end-user experience.

What is an Aternity job?

An Aternity job typically involves working with Aternity's digital experience management software to monitor and optimize end-user experience across applications and devices. Professionals in this role analyze performance data, identify issues, and provide insights to enhance IT efficiency and user satisfaction. Responsibilities may include configuring Aternity tools, troubleshooting performance bottlenecks, and collaborating with IT teams to improve digital workflows. Experience with Aternity's platform, IT performance monitoring, and analytics is often required.

What will you do?

  • Design and implement observability solutions using industry-leading platforms, establishing logging standards that enable comprehensive system visibility across all systems
  • Create and maintain monitoring dashboards that provide actionable insights into system health and performance, partnering with platform and application teams to integrate observability into architecture
  • Evaluate and recommend observability tools and vendors to ensure the organization has access to best-in-class solutions
  • Analyze logs, metrics, and traces to proactively identify system issues, performance bottlenecks, and translate observability data into insights about user patterns and system behavior
  • Develop predictive monitoring strategies using AI tools to detect anomalies, identify emerging trends, and prevent incidents before they occur
  • Conduct "what if" analysis using AI capabilities to model potential scenarios and their impact on system performance
  • Apply machine learning-based anomaly detection to identify issues proactively and use predictive analytics to forecast system behavior and prevent failures
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ams (Engineering, DevOps, Security, production support, product) to communicate complex observability concepts to both technical and non-technical stakeholders
  • Lead observability initiatives and mentor junior team members on best practices while facilitating design and problem-solving discussions across the organization

What you need to succeed? Must haves:

  • 5+ years of experience with observability tools (ELK Stack, Dynatrace, Prometheus, Grafana, Open Telemetry, Jaeger, Aternity and Moog or similar)
  • 3+ years of software engineering or infrastructure experience
    • Python, Java, GO
    • Query languages
  • Expert-level knowledge of logging requirements and best practices for enhanced observability
  • Demonstrated experience building and optimizing monitoring dashboards
  • Proven ability to use observability data to proactively identify and resolve system issues
  • Experience using AI tools for anomaly detection and trend analysis
  • Alerting
  • Linux, Unix

Nice to have:

  • Expertise with Tableau or advanced visualization tools
  • Experience in financial technology and financial services environments
  • Previous experience using recent AI tools such as Anthropic, OpenAI, Devin, Copilot, etc.
  • Experience with OpenShift, Kubernetes and containerized applications
  • Background in DevOps or Site Reliability Engineering (SRE)
  • Experience conducting "what if" analysis and scenario modeling
  • Identify networking slowness and availability issues
